Depending on your gopro model, you may or may not have the option to adjust the EV (exposure value), to a negative value such as -1.5 or -2.0 so that the outside of the windshield isn't washed out. Usually this is only available in upper end models with a pro mode enabled.

An alternative is to enable the car to startup in sport individual - which is what I do. The next press of the button switches to normal, then to sport plus.
As some of us have shared, it's pretty sensitive in sport+. Whether you feel that's improved or not, is subjective. It's not a tune, so it's not changing if the turbo spools quicker etc...it'd be similar to standard sport if you were just to quickly push the throttle down more.
